Turnkey trusted platform module with I2C interface and protected firmware update

A proven security solution is enabled by high-end security control from the SLB9673 trusted platform module (TPM), from Infineon. This TPM features an I2C interface and protects firmware updates with post-quantum cryptography (PQC).

The high level of security is also supported by certification to the Common Criteria and Federal Information Processing Standard (FIPS). The cryptographic operations which are enabled by the SLB9673 are faster, and integration with Windows and Linux OS platforms is also simplified.

The SLB9673 enables network infrastructure devices and equipment to be identified and authenticated, as well as industrial factory robots and programmable logic controllers (PLC).

The turnkey security provided by the OPTIGA™ TPM SLB9673 is designed to be future-proof, due to the stronger algorithms which have longer key lengths and PQC-protected firmware updates. This integrates resiliency against potentially destructive attacks for the platform firmware and data.

The OPTIGA™ TPM SLB9673 modules support different temperature ranges and offer features for computing platforms and embedded systems which need to integrate robust security:

  • Protection of keys and secrets
  • Anti-counterfeiting
  • Device health check to verify device integrity
  • Secured firmware update
  • Secured cloud onboarding
  • Secure channel for encrypted, protected communication with transport layer security (TLS)

In addition to the SLB9673 with an I2C interface, the SLB9672 also offers PQC-protected firmware updates, and a serial peripheral interface (SPI).
